keywords: 16S sequence, Bacteria, facultative aerobe, mesophilic, Gram-negative, motile, rod-shaped
description: Zoogloea caeni EMB43 is a facultative aerobe, mesophilic, Gram-negative bacterium that was isolated from activated sludge, domestic wastewater treatment plant.
